Q. What is the function of the right ventricle? To where does the right ventricle pump the venous blood?
The venous blood is carried as of the right ventricle to the lungs by the pulmonary artery and their ramifications, the function of the right ventricle is to get pump the blood to be oxygenated in the venous and lungs blood from the right atrium.
